BOXSCORE 2 CORTLAND, N.Y. -- Head coach
Geoff Braun won his 400th match as a Blue Devil boss as the Fredonia women's volleyball team split its first two matches at the Cortland Red Dragon Classic on Friday. The Devils fell to Stockton 3-2 after winning the first two sets, but rebounded by dropping Utica, 3-1.
They the opener to Stockton by set scores of 25-18, 25-18, 21-25, 27-29, and 9-15.
Kristen Stanek (Hamburg, N.Y. / Orchard Park) led the offense with 20 kills and five blocks.
Rachel Aiello (Baldwinsville, N.Y. / C.W. Baker) added 17 kills while
Hallie Christopher (East Amherst, N.Y. / Clarence) had 51 assists.
Defensively,
Courtney Poirier (West Seneca, N.Y. / West Seneca West) had 21 digs and freshman
Selena Brown (South Ozone Park, N.Y. / Hillcrest) had five blocks in her college debut.
The Devils bounced back by dominating Utica, 25-10, 25-18, 22-25, and 25-4.
Stanek again paced the offense with 15 kills and four service aces.
Emma Falk (York, N.Y. / Our Lady of Mercy) added eight kills and
Amanda Mosack (Webster, N.Y. / Webster Schroeder) collected 32 assists.
The Devils dominated the service game --
Kailey Falk (York, N.Y. / Our Lady of Mercy) and
Makenna Kallin (Owego, N.Y. / Owego Free Academy) both had five aces and the Devils had 20 as a team.
Rachel Poirier (West Seneca, N.Y. / West Seneca West) had 13 digs.
The Devils wrap up the weekend taking on the US Coast Guard Academy and Juniata on Saturday.
